自己制作的app别人能使用吗安全吗

自己制作的app可以被他人使用,但是使用它是否安全取决于开发人员的素质和app的设计。如果制作人懂得安全编码实践,采用最佳实践来构建应用,遵循正确的安全性检查,应用程序就可以保护用户数据,并尽可能地降低应用程序对设备和用户的威胁。

然而,不好的开发人员和低质量的设计可以使自己制作的app变得不安全。例如,如果在应用程序中使用不安全的代码,可能会导致黑客攻击应用程序,获取用户信息并窃取数据。另一个风险是,在应用程序中未经过测试的代码中可能会有漏洞,这可能会导致应用程序受到利用,用户信息泄露。不安全的应用程序也可能会使设备感染病毒、恶意软件,或者打开设备被攻击者进入的后门。

要制作安全的应用程序,开发人员可以采取以下一些安全措施:

1. 使用安全编程实践:开发人员应遵循编程最佳实践指南,例如,规范化输入、输出等,这有助于预防 Web 攻击,例如 SQL 注入、跨站点脚本 (XSS) 等。

2. 控制应用程序访问权限:应用程序应该在用户授权之下才能访问各种数据和功能,应用程序应该只能访问需要访问的权限,并使用标准的应用程序权限模型。

3. 对应用程序进行安全性检查:应用程序应该有严格的代码审查,包括漏洞扫描、代码审查等,以及使用杀软的检测能力和安全漏洞分析工具。

4. 加密数据:开发人员可以使用加密技术对敏感数据进行保护,并确保加密密钥安全保存。

5. 及时更新应用程序:定期进行更新和测试,及时修复漏洞和问题,保证可持续性和长期安全性。

总之,自己制作的app可以被其他人使用,但是应用程序的安全性取决于开发人员的素质和app的设计。为了确保最大限度地保护用户数据和隐私,并确保手机或其它设备的安全性,开发人员需要采取一系列的安全措施。